#084954 Color
#084954 is rgb(8, 73, 84) in RGB, hsl(189, 83%, 18%) in HSL, and about cmyk(90%, 13%, 0%, 67%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Midnight Green(eagle Green) (#004953), below the threshold most people can see at ΔE 1.29. White text is the more readable choice on this background.

#084954 Channel Values
How #084954 bre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 8 · G 73 · B 84 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 189° · S 83% · L 18%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 189° · S 90% · V 33%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 90% · M 13% · Y 0% · K 67%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 10.04:1 vs white · 2.09: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|
Text Contrast & Accessibility
WCAG 2.2 contrast ratios for text on a #084954 background. AA requires 4.5:1 for normal text and 3:1 for large text; AAA requires 7:1. Contrast is one check, not a full accessibility review.

#084954 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#084954?
#084954 is a darkest teal — rgb(8, 73, 84) in RGB and hsl(189, 83%, 18%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Midnight Green(eagle Green) (#004953), which is below the threshold most people can see at a CIE76 distance of 1.29.
What is the RGB value of #084954?
#084954 is rgb(8, 73, 84) — red 8, green 73, and blue 84 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#084954?
#084954 converts to approximately cmyk(90%, 13%, 0%, 67%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#084954 be black or white?
White text is the more readable choice. #084954 scores 10.04:1 against white and 2.09: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#084954 as a CSS color keyword?
No. #084954 is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is darkslategray (#2F4F4F) at a CIE76 distance of 9.97, which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side.
